My wife bought a cheap foam mattress topper years ago and that thing held moisture like a sponge. I realized the real issue with not flipping isn't just the dip, it's the sweat and dead skin building up in the same spot month after month. I started flipping that topper every time I vacuum under the bed, which is about every 6 weeks, and it stays cooler and smells fresh. The tag on my mattress says every 3 months but I think that timing is more for the foam layers to recover than anything to do with hygiene.

You ever notice the dip actually get worse right after you flip it for a couple days before it bounces back? I rotated mine and the first night my back felt like it was sleeping on a hill. Took like a week to settle back flat. Also do you flip the whole mattress or just rotate it head to foot? Because tags say flip but most modern ones are one sided and you can only rotate. I got stuck with that issue on a pillow top that basically can't be flipped at all. Just spins in circles every 6 months and the dip keeps coming back.
